Giecz, one of the main strongholds of the Piast monarchy, alongside Poznań, Gniezno, Ostrów Lednicki and Łekno, was constructed in the second half of the 9th c. to the south of the mentioned fortresses. The Palace of the Commonwealth and the adjacent Krasiński Garden form a palace-cum-garden complex (French: entre cour et jardin) which was typical of the Baroque style. Built in the years 1688–1699, according to Tylman van Gameren’s design, was unanimously considered by the contemporaries as one of the most beautiful magnate palaces in Warsaw. The open-air museum of the Vistula settlement in Wiączemin Polski is one of two open-air museums in Poland devoted to the Olender settlement on the Vistula and the only institution of this type in Mazovia. The origins of today’s Palace on the Isle date back to the late seventeenth century. The Bathhouse was built at the behest of Prince Stanisław Herakliusz Lubomirski, one of the most important politicians, writers and philosophers of the time. The Old Orangery was built to house exotic trees in the winter season. It is also a place which is very closely linked to art and culture. The Royal Theatre is situated in the Old Orangery, as is the Gallery containing Stanisław August’s collection of sculptures. The small villa-type building is a unique monument of 18th-century residential architecture in Poland. It was the first building on the premises of Royal Łazienki which was erected from scratch on the order of king Stanisław August. The Water Tower, also known as the Reservoir, dates back to the times of Stanisław Herakliusz Lubomirski. It was used as a tank to collect water from local sources and then to channel it to the Palace through pipes. In 1777, the Water Tower was augmented with an architectural cylinder-shaped shell. After Poland regained independence, the Royal Łazienki buildings became state property. In 1922, the Belvedere Palace was designated as the official residence of the newly elected first president of the 2nd Republic, Gabriel Narutowicz. The building of the New Orangery (erected in 1860-1861) was designed by Adam Adolf Loewe and Józef Orłowski to shelter in cold weather the orange trees and exotic plants that were displayed in the garden in summer.
